问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

iOS开发:在项目中新增和使用第三方字体

创作时间:
作者:
@小白创作中心

iOS开发:在项目中新增和使用第三方字体

引用
CSDN
1.
https://blog.csdn.net/lyh1083908486/article/details/136964822

在iOS开发中,有时需要使用第三方字体来增强应用的视觉效果。本文将详细介绍如何在项目中新增和使用第三方字体,包括准备字体资源、导入字体、配置info.plist文件以及在代码中使用新字体的完整流程。

一、新增第三方字体

  1. 准备字体资源
    首先需要获取所需的字体文件,通常这些文件具有.ttf.otf扩展名。

  2. 导入字体资源
    将字体文件添加到Xcode项目中。可以通过拖放字体文件到项目导航器中来完成这一步骤。

  3. 导入成功
    确保字体文件已正确添加到项目中,并且在目标中被选中。

二、info.plist配置

info.plist文件中添加Fonts provided by application字段,并在该字段下配置导入的字体文件名。

三、项目中使用新字体

在代码中使用新字体的示例:

let label = UILabel(frame: CGRect(x: 50, y: 100, width: 300, height: 60))
label.text = "我是一个大好人  OH Yeah"
label.font = UIFont(name: "LXGWWenKai-Regular", size: 18)
label.textAlignment = .center
view.addSubview(label)

四、获取fontName

  1. 安装字体
    将字体文件安装到系统中,可以通过双击字体文件并选择“安装”来完成这一步骤。

  2. 查看字体的PostScript名称
    PostScript名称是一个用于唯一标识字体的字符串,这便是我们在UIFont方法中要传入的name值。

    UIFont(name: "LXGWWenKai-Regular", size: 16)
    

通过以上步骤,你就可以在iOS项目中成功使用第三方字体了。这个过程虽然简单,但每个步骤都非常重要,希望本文能帮助你更好地掌握这一技能。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号